Why Volcanic Landscapes Attract Visitors

The allure of volcanic regions extends far beyond the spectacle of eruptions. Fertile soils frequently blanket their slopes thanks to the slow breakdown of ancient volcanic rocks, which releases a host of nutrients vital for healthy crops and vineyards that produce flavorful grapes. This agricultural richness has supported communities for millennia and continues to draw visitors interested in wine tourism, local cuisine, and sustainable farming practices.

Volcanoes also have deep roots in the history of civilizations, leading to their starring role in the spirituality and mythos of many cultures, and they spark the imagination, drawing numerous visitors to their flanks who feed a profitable industry in tourism. From Japan’s sacred Mount Fuji to Hawaii’s culturally significant Kilauea, these natural wonders hold deep meaning for local populations and fascinate international travelers.

The aftermath of eruptions has created famously fertile ground for tourism, with Japanese tourists bunking at onsen ryokans (hot springs inns) in villages near volcanoes since the 8th century, and the ruins of the ancient Roman city of Pompeii, preserved by a blanket of ashes when Mount Vesuvius erupted in A.D. 79, luring countless sightseers on the European Grand Tour in the 17th and 18th centuries.

The Rise of Modern Volcano Tourism

In the last decade, volcano tourism has boomed, fueled in part by social media and so-called “lava chasers”. The ability to share dramatic images and videos of volcanic activity has created a new generation of travelers seeking these extraordinary experiences. Social media platforms have transformed volcanic eruptions into viral events, with thousands of people flocking to witness and document these natural phenomena.

The day after the Island of Hawaii’s Mount Kilauea erupted on December 20, 2020, Hawaii Volcanoes National Park saw a sharp spike in visitors, with many of the 8,000 guests being locals, but the park also saw a steady increase of out-of-state visitors as COVID-19 travel restrictions eased. This pattern demonstrates how volcanic activity can dramatically increase tourism interest, sometimes creating challenges for park management and local infrastructure.

Visible and Invisible Dangers

Volcanic hazards extend far beyond the obvious danger of flowing lava. Not all hazards are visible, and while you may think that the area looks safe, there are invisible dangers involved with volcanic eruption. These hidden threats can be just as deadly as the more dramatic manifestations of volcanic activity.

Harmful gases collecting in valleys and being carried by the wind across hiking trails, news of a tourist going missing in the area due to bad weather, and video footage of other people walking across freshly hardened lava, only a thin crust between their feet and the molten lava below illustrate the diverse range of hazards that volcano tourists may encounter.

Volcanic gases, including sulfur dioxide, carbon dioxide, and hydrogen sulfide, can accumulate in low-lying areas and pose serious health risks. These gases are often odorless or may be masked by other volcanic smells, making them particularly dangerous. Visitors with respiratory conditions face elevated risks in volcanic environments.

The Dangers of Volcanic Ash

Volcanic ash is far more dangerous than it seems—it’s not like soft campfire ash, but is made of pulverized rock, fine enough to stay airborne for miles but sharp enough to shred engines. This abrasive material poses threats to human health, mechanical equipment, and infrastructure.

Volcanic ash can ground flights and close roads, leaving tourists stranded or at risk. The 2010 eruption of Iceland’s Eyjafjallajökull volcano demonstrated this dramatically, disrupting air travel across Europe for weeks and stranding hundreds of thousands of travelers worldwide.

Ash clouds pose serious threats to aviation safety, as volcanic ash can damage aircraft engines and systems. For this reason, airports near active volcanoes may close with little notice, and travelers should always have contingency plans for alternative transportation or extended stays.

World-Class Volcano Tourism Destinations

Hawai’i Volcanoes National Park, USA

Hawaii Volcanoes National Park stands as one of the world’s premier destinations for volcano tourism, offering visitors the opportunity to witness active volcanic processes in a relatively accessible and well-managed environment. The park encompasses two of the world’s most active volcanoes: Kilauea and Mauna Loa.

Hawaii: Volcanoes National Park offers safe lava tours near Kilauea’s active vents. The park’s infrastructure includes viewing areas, hiking trails, and educational facilities that allow visitors to experience volcanic activity while maintaining appropriate safety margins.

Around the Kilauea crater, there are five main lava viewing locations, according to the National Park Service, with Uēkahuna Overlook giving wide, summit-top views into Halemaʻumaʻu crater, often with glowing lava visible—even glimpses down the east rift zone on clear nights, and it’s family-friendly, well-staffed, and sits at Crater Rim Drive’s end.

They’re one of the most primeval forces of nature that we can observe, and you feel the power of Mother Earth near this lifeblood of the planet. This connection to Earth’s fundamental processes makes Hawaii Volcanoes National Park an educational destination as much as a recreational one.

Depending on the place, travelers can take lava boat tours, hop helicopter trips over calderas, surf down the slopes of a volcano, or even walk to the edge of the lava lake. The diversity of viewing options accommodates different comfort levels, physical abilities, and interests.

The park’s ranger programs provide expert interpretation of volcanic processes, Hawaiian cultural connections to the volcanoes, and current safety information. These programs enhance visitor understanding and appreciation while reinforcing important safety messages. Mount Etna, Sicily, Italy

Mount Etna is the highest active volcano in Europe, rising to 10,900 feet, located on the east coast of Sicily, Italy, in the province of Catania, with Mount Etna’s eruption history going as far back as 500,000 years ago, and we have at least 2,700 years of active documentation of its eruptions.

Located on the east coast of Sicily, Etna is Europe’s most active volcano, and one of the most accessible, where you can take a cable car partway up, then hop in a rugged vehicle to reach the upper craters, or, if you’re feeling brave and have solid boots, there are guided hikes that’ll get you up close to the best views.

Since a major eruption in 2001 that lasted several weeks, Mount Etna has had a series of stromboli eruptions in 2002, 2007, 2015, 2019 and 2020, and Mount Etna has three ecological zones, each exhibiting its characteristic vegetation and is protected as a UNESCO World Heritage site and has become an obligatory tourist stop in Sicily.

The volcano’s accessibility and tourist infrastructure make it an excellent choice for first-time volcano visitors. The combination of cable cars, off-road vehicles, and hiking options allows visitors to choose their level of adventure. Local guides provide expertise about the volcano’s behavior and the region’s volcanic history.

Iceland’s Volcanic Landscapes

Iceland has emerged as one of the world’s hottest volcano tourism destinations, offering visitors the chance to witness volcanic activity in a dramatic and accessible setting. The island is so popular for volcanic tourism because it is home to 30 active volcanoes alone, and in fact, a third of the global lava output occurs in Iceland.

Iceland: Known for volcanic hot springs, the Fagradalsfjall eruption drew thousands of tourists to its glowing lava flows. The 2021 eruption of Fagradalsfjall became a global sensation, with thousands of people hiking to witness the spectacle of fresh lava flows in a relatively accessible location.

In late March 2021, thousands of people in Iceland hiked into the Geldingadalur valley to watch fiery lava splutter and spill from the crater of the Fagradalsfjall volcano after it erupted for the first time in nearly 800 years, and as white ash clouds puffed above trails of glowing, molten rock inching through craggy black stones, some visitors took photos, others sat in quiet awe, and a few toasted marshmallows over the lava flows.

A volcano on the Reykjanes Peninsula has erupted, producing molten lava flows and plumes of smoke, and while local authorities have evacuated nearby residents, the situation is under control, and tourists can still explore much of Iceland safely. Iceland’s robust monitoring systems and experienced emergency management allow for relatively safe volcano tourism even during active eruptions.

Erta Ale, Ethiopia

A guide is a must, but adventure seekers can gaze at the mesmerizing lava lake on Ethiopia’s Erta Ale shield volcano, and the southernmost pit of this constantly active, low-profile structure—an example of a shield volcano—has been dubbed the “gateway to hell”.

Erta Ale represents one of the most challenging and remote volcano tourism destinations in the world. The journey to reach this volcano requires significant planning, physical fitness, and acceptance of basic conditions. However, for those willing to make the effort, the reward is witnessing one of the world’s few permanent lava lakes.

The trek to Erta Ale typically involves traveling through the Danakil Depression, one of the hottest and most inhospitable places on Earth. Visitors must join organized expeditions with experienced guides who understand the terrain, climate challenges, and security considerations of this remote region.

The lava lake at Erta Ale provides a mesmerizing spectacle, with molten rock constantly churning and occasionally fountaining. Night visits offer the most dramatic views, as the glow of the lava illuminates the surrounding landscape. However, the combination of extreme heat, difficult terrain, and active volcanic processes makes this destination suitable only for experienced adventure travelers in good physical condition.

Pacaya Volcano, Guatemala

The next active volcano to visit on our list is Pacaya, a complex volcano structure that contains an old stratovolcano, domes, lava flows, tephra, and a modern basaltic stratovolcano, located in the Pacaya National Park, Guatemala, around the Central America Volcanic Arc, also known as Volcan de Pacaya, about 25 km from the center of Guatemala City, measuring up to 8,370 feet.

Pacaya is relatively more straightforward to climb compared to other volcanoes, taking about 1 hour and 30 minutes of hiking across the steep slopes and hardened lava to reach the area that overlooks the erupting vents. This accessibility makes Pacaya an excellent choice for travelers who want to experience an active volcano without extreme physical demands or multi-day expeditions.

Pacaya is active, approachable, and dramatic in the best possible way, located about an hour outside Guatemala City, Pacaya has been puffing, burping, and occasionally flowing since the ’60s, it’s a popular day hike thanks to its moderate trails and epic summit views, and on a good day, you can roast marshmallows over warm lava rocks.

The proximity to Guatemala City makes Pacaya accessible as a day trip, allowing visitors to combine volcano tourism with exploration of Guatemala’s rich cultural heritage. Local guides provide interpretation of the volcano’s activity and ensure visitors stay within safe zones. The relatively gentle slopes and well-established trails make this volcano suitable for families and less experienced hikers.

Stromboli, Italy

This Italian island north of Sicily is known as the “lighthouse of the Mediterranean” due to its frequent volcanic activity—and the way its incandescent explosions illuminate the night sky, the frequent volcanic activity on Italy’s Stromboli Island means that travelers are practically guaranteed a good show, and with a mild eruption at least every 20 minutes, the lava fountain is a sure bet for travelers.

Stromboli’s remarkably consistent activity has earned it the nickname “Lighthouse of the Mediterranean” for centuries. The volcano’s regular eruptions occur with such predictability that sailors have used its glow for navigation throughout history. This consistency makes Stromboli an excellent choice for visitors who want to witness volcanic eruptions without the uncertainty of whether activity will occur during their visit.

The island setting adds to Stromboli’s appeal, combining volcanic adventure with Mediterranean charm. Visitors can explore the small village, enjoy local cuisine, and experience island life alongside their volcanic excursions. Night hikes to viewing points offer spectacular displays as eruptions illuminate the darkness.

Guided hikes are mandatory for reaching the summit viewing areas, ensuring that visitors have expert guidance on safe routes and current conditions. The hikes are moderately challenging, requiring reasonable fitness but not technical climbing skills. The reward is standing at a safe distance from one of the world’s most active and accessible volcanic vents.

Boat Tours to Ocean Lava Entries

When lava flows reach the ocean, they create spectacular displays as molten rock meets water. Boat tours to these ocean entries offer unique viewing opportunities and dramatic photographic subjects. The interaction between lava and seawater produces steam plumes, explosive interactions, and the formation of new land.

Ocean lava tours must maintain safe distances from the entry points due to several hazards. The interaction of lava and water can produce explosive steam bursts, and lava can cause underwater collapses that generate waves. Additionally, the steam plumes contain hydrochloric acid formed when seawater reacts with volcanic gases.

These tours are only available when lava is actively entering the ocean, making them dependent on current volcanic activity. Hawaii has historically offered the most consistent ocean entry viewing opportunities, though availability varies with eruption patterns. The tours typically operate during early morning or evening hours when lighting conditions enhance the visual spectacle.

Boat-based viewing provides a different perspective than land-based observation, allowing visitors to see the full extent of ocean entries and observe how new land forms at the coastline. Geothermal and Hot Spring Experiences

Volcanic regions often feature geothermal attractions including hot springs, geysers, and mud pools. These features provide opportunities to experience volcanic heat in more gentle and relaxing ways than viewing active lava flows. Geothermal tourism has ancient roots in many volcanic regions.

Iceland’s Blue Lagoon represents one of the world’s most famous geothermal attractions, combining natural hot springs with spa facilities. Similar geothermal resorts exist in Japan, New Zealand, Italy, and other volcanic regions. These facilities allow visitors to experience the benefits of volcanic heat while enjoying comfortable amenities.

Natural hot springs in volcanic areas provide more rustic experiences, often requiring hikes to reach remote pools. These natural features connect visitors directly to geothermal processes without commercial development. However, safety considerations include testing water temperatures, being aware of unstable ground, and understanding that geothermal features can change rapidly.

Geyser viewing offers dramatic displays of geothermal power as superheated water erupts from underground reservoirs. Yellowstone National Park in the United States contains the world’s largest concentration of geysers, while Iceland, New Zealand, and Chile also feature notable geyser fields. These features demonstrate volcanic heat and pressure in spectacular fashion.

Understanding Volcanic Monitoring and Alert Systems

How Volcanoes Are Monitored

Modern volcano monitoring employs multiple technologies to detect changes that may signal impending eruptions. Seismometers detect earthquakes caused by magma movement, gas sensors measure changes in volcanic emissions, GPS stations track ground deformation, and thermal cameras monitor heat signatures. This multi-parameter approach provides comprehensive surveillance of volcanic systems.

Satellite technology has revolutionized volcano monitoring, allowing observation of remote volcanoes and detection of subtle changes across large areas. Satellites can measure ground deformation, thermal anomalies, gas emissions, and ash plumes. This technology is particularly valuable for monitoring volcanoes in remote or politically inaccessible regions.

Volcano observatories analyze monitoring data to assess volcanic hazards and issue warnings. These institutions employ volcanologists, geophysicists, and other specialists who interpret complex data streams and communicate findings to emergency managers and the public. Understanding the role of these observatories helps visitors appreciate the scientific infrastructure supporting safe volcano tourism.

Real-time monitoring data is increasingly available to the public through observatory websites and mobile applications. Visitors can access current seismic activity, gas measurements, and webcam images to stay informed about volcanic conditions. Familiarize yourself with these resources before your visit and check them regularly during your stay.

Interpreting Volcanic Alert Levels

Volcanic alert level systems provide standardized communication about volcanic hazards. While specific systems vary by country, most use color-coded or numbered scales to indicate current threat levels. Understanding these systems helps visitors make informed decisions about safety and access.

Alert levels typically range from normal background activity through various stages of unrest to active eruption. Each level corresponds to specific hazard assessments and recommended actions. Higher alert levels may trigger access restrictions, evacuations, or closure of tourist facilities.

Alert levels can change rapidly as volcanic conditions evolve. A volcano at low alert level can escalate quickly if monitoring data indicates increasing unrest. Conversely, alert levels may be lowered as activity decreases. Stay informed about current alert levels and understand what each level means for visitor safety and access.

Different hazards may warrant different responses. Explosive eruptions pose different risks than effusive lava flows. Ash fall affects different areas than lava flows or pyroclastic flows. Alert systems increasingly provide hazard-specific information rather than single overall threat levels, allowing more nuanced risk assessment and response.

Photography and Documentation in Volcanic Environments

Capturing Volcanic Landscapes

Volcanic environments offer extraordinary photographic opportunities, from glowing lava flows to dramatic landscapes shaped by eruptions. Successful volcanic photography requires understanding both photographic techniques and the unique challenges of volcanic environments.

Lava photography at night requires long exposures to capture the glow and movement of molten rock. Tripods are essential for stability during these extended exposures. Experiment with different exposure times to achieve desired effects—shorter exposures freeze lava fountains, while longer exposures create smooth, flowing effects.

Protecting camera equipment from volcanic ash is crucial. Ash particles are abrasive and can damage lenses, sensors, and mechanical components. Use protective covers, change lenses in protected environments, and clean equipment carefully after exposure to ash. Consider bringing older or less expensive camera bodies for use in harsh volcanic conditions.

Composition in volcanic landscapes benefits from including scale references—people, vegetation, or structures that help viewers understand the size of volcanic features. The stark, monochromatic nature of many lava fields can make composition challenging, so look for contrasts in color, texture, or lighting to create visual interest.
